Live at Studio5: CLARK SOMMERS featuring SARAH MARIE YOUNG
Sarah Marie Young, vocal
Clark Sommers, bass
Stu Mindeman, keyboards
Greg Artry, drums

Bassist Clark Sommers is active throughout the Chicago jazz scene (and beyond) in a delightfully diverse collection of ensembles, including his position as Kurt Elling's regular bassist. The Tribunes Howard Reich wrote a lovely review of Clarks appearance at the Green Mill last week saying his music pulsed with rhythmic intensity but remained translucent in its textures and essentially lyrical at its core.

In my own orbit, he has appeared as a sideman several times at both the Whiskey Lounge and Studio5, and I've always loved his playing. I have been aware that Clark also fronts his own groups, so recently he and I have been talking about him bringing one of them in to Studio5. We agreed on a date, and boy, has he delivered on the personnel. Sarah Marie Young is a vocalist I have known about for several years. A soulful singer with a cool, unusual repertoire, she has performed around the world, including the Montreaux Jazz Festival, and I've been hoping to get her to our stage for some time. Pianist Stu Mindeman works alongside Clark in Kurt Elling's band and is, like Sarah, someone who's been on my radar screen for a couple of years. I'm thrilled he will also be making his Studio5 debut. Greg Artry is a fine drummer I first met when he played at the Whiskey Lounge in 2015, and I look forward to hearing him again. This is an ensemble Clark has created just for this event, and I am eager to see what they bring. If you'd like a sample of Sarahs vocal work, I encourage you to check out the video link.

Following this show we'll be taking a bit of a summer break from our jazz series to focus on a few physical improvements to our space as well as some other ongoing musical projects (more on all that later). We'll be back later in August, but if you'd like to catch a Studio5 jazz show soon this is your chance -- and its going to be a great one! By the way, we'll be recording this performance for Chicago Jazz Live on WDCB, so you'll be part of the studio audience! See you there! SR
